MATEY v. UNDERWOOD

Undocketed.

276 F.2d 52 (1960)

Frank MATEY, Plaintiff, v. Mell G. UNDERWOOD, Judge, United States District Court, Southern District of Ohio, Respondent.

United States Court of Appeals Sixth Circuit.

March 11, 1960.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Frank Matey, pro se.

Before MILLER, CECIL and WEICK, Circuit Judges.


Frank Matey, an inmate of the Ohio State Penitentiary, has filed a petition in this court against the respondent, Mell G. Underwood, Judge of the United States District Court, for the Southern District of Ohio, for a peremptory writ of mandamus.
